Botanical names: Pachystachys coccinea, Pachystachys spicata, Justicia coccinea, Jacobinia coccinea

Common name: Cardinals Guard

Family: Acanthaceae

Origin: Northern South America, West Indies

USDA Zone: 9-11

Large shrub 5-10 ft tallPlant form: Large bush
Plant mature sizeMature height: 5-10 ft
Semi-shadeShadeSun exposure: Semi-shade; shade
Subtropical plant. Mature plant cold hardy at least to 30s F for a short timeCold tolerance: Tolerates light freezing to about 30°F for short periods (mature plants). Young plants must be protected.
Watering: Regular. Let topsoil dry slightlyWatering: Regular
Red, crimson, vinous flowersFlower color: Red, crimson, vinous
Suitable forSuitable for: Outdoors in the suitable USDA zone; small gardens, containers, and indoor growing
Plant attracts butterflies, hummingbirdsButterfly attractor: Attracts butterflies and hummingbirds

If your garden needs a pop of color, Cardinals Guard is ready to take the spotlight! With its bold, scarlet-red blooms perched atop green cones, this evergreen perennial looks like it's wearing a crown. Striking Christmas-red flowers emerge from a green cone and bloom most of the year, adding vibrant color and a festive, tropical feel to any space. Its upright, multi-stemmed growth with lush foliage attracts hummingbirds, butterflies, and other pollinators. For best results, give it morning sun and afternoon shade, and trim stems to prevent legginess and encourage fresh growth. Cardinals Guard thrives in Southern gardens and large containers, making it a perfect choice for bringing a festive flair to your outdoor space.
